Murai Jozo Brewery Company

Murai Jozo Brewery Company

Ibaraki

The sake produced by this brewery is the result of generations of dedication to maximizing the qualities of rice and water, preserving the true flavor of sake. Through this pursuit, the brewery has developed a slightly dry style of sake over time. The 12th-generation president, Shigeji Murai, places strong emphasis on the delicate "aftertaste aroma" that subtly emerges when the sake is sipped, maintaining the traditional focus on elegance. While modern trends tend to favor stronger, immediately noticeable "aroma upon opening," particularly those with intense fragrances, this brewery continues to prioritize the refinement of the "aftertaste aroma," crafting sake that reveals its fragrant depth over time.
